- 1、本文档共60页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
数学计算原理概述欢迎来到《数学计算原理概述》课程。本课程将深入探索计算数学的基本原理,从理论基础到实际应用,横跨数学、计算机科学和逻辑学等多个领域。我们将系统地介绍数学计算的核心概念、基本算法和计算模型,帮助您建立起完整的数学计算知识体系。通过本课程的学习,您将了解计算数学如何推动现代科技发展,以及它在各个应用领域中的关键作用。让我们一起踏上这段探索数学计算奥秘的旅程,揭示数字世界背后的数学之美。
课程导论计算数学的定义与范畴计算数学是研究计算过程中的数学原理与方法的学科,它将抽象数学概念转化为可实现的计算过程。作为应用数学的重要分支,它提供了解决复杂问题的理论框架和实用工具。研究目标和重要性计算数学旨在开发高效算法和数值方法,为科学计算提供理论支持。它是现代科技创新的基石,支撑着从气象预报到金融分析等众多领域的核心应用。跨学科研究的核心领域计算数学连接了纯粹数学、计算机科学和应用科学,是一门典型的交叉学科。它不仅关注理论突破,也致力于解决实际问题,促进各领域间的知识融合与创新。
计算的历史背景古代计算工具早在公元前3000年,古巴比伦人就发明了算盘。中国的算盘在宋代得到广泛应用,成为当时最先进的计算工具,能够进行加减乘除等基本运算。机械计算时代17世纪,帕斯卡和莱布尼茨分别发明了机械计算器,开创了机械计算的新纪元。19世纪,巴贝奇设计的差分机和分析机奠定了现代计算机的理论基础。电子计算机诞生20世纪40年代,ENIAC等第一代电子计算机问世,标志着计算能力的革命性飞跃。随后的几十年间,计算机技术以惊人的速度发展,计算能力呈指数级增长。
数学计算的基本概念计算的本质数学意义上的变换与映射算法解决问题的明确步骤序列计算模型抽象计算过程的数学表示在数学理论中,计算被严格定义为从输入到输出的有效过程变换。这一概念超越了简单的数值运算,包含了任何可以通过确定性步骤完成的操作序列。算法则是实现计算的具体方法,它必须满足明确性、有限性和有效性等特性。计算理论的基本框架建立在可计算性、复杂性和算法分析的基础上,为我们理解计算的能力和限制提供了理论依据。这些概念共同构成了现代计算科学的理论基石。
数学基础:集合论集合运算集合论引入了并集、交集、差集和补集等基本运算,构成了处理集合关系的数学基础。并集:A∪B表示属于A或B的所有元素交集:A∩B表示同时属于A和B的元素差集:A-B表示属于A但不属于B的元素映射关系集合间的映射是计算的本质,函数可视为从定义域到值域的映射关系。单射:不同输入产生不同输出满射:值域中每个元素都有对应的输入双射:既是单射又是满射计算应用集合论为数据结构和算法提供了理论基础,是计算机科学的重要工具。数据库设计中的关系模型算法分析中的集合操作逻辑推理中的集合表示
数学逻辑基础命题逻辑命题逻辑研究简单陈述句之间的逻辑关系,引入了与(∧)、或(∨)、非(?)、蕴含(→)等基本连接词。命题可以组合形成复合命题,通过真值表可以分析命题的真假关系。重言式:在所有可能的赋值下都为真的命题矛盾式:在所有可能的赋值下都为假的命题谓词逻辑谓词逻辑扩展了命题逻辑,引入了变量、量词和谓词。全称量词(?)表示对所有,存在量词(?)表示存在,使逻辑表达更为精确和丰富。一阶谓词逻辑:只对个体变量进行量化高阶谓词逻辑:可对谓词和函数进行量化逻辑在计算中的应用数理逻辑为计算提供了形式化推理的理论基础,在计算机科学中有广泛应用。布尔代数直接源自命题逻辑,成为计算机硬件设计的基础。程序验证和形式化方法人工智能中的逻辑推理数据库查询语言的理论基础
数值表示系统二进制系统计算机内部使用的基本数值表示系统,仅使用0和1两个数字。二进制的每一位表示2的幂,例如1011?=1×23+0×22+1×21+1×2?=11??。二进制适合电子电路实现,因为电子元件容易区分两种状态(开/关),但对人类直接阅读不够直观。十进制系统人类日常使用的数值系统,使用0-9十个数字。十进制的每一位表示10的幂,例如435??=4×102+3×101+5×10?。十进制符合人类直觉,易于理解和计算,但在计算机内部实现较为复杂,需要进行转换。进制转换原理不同进制间的转换是计算机科学的基础操作。十进制转二进制采用除2取余方法;二进制转十进制则按权相加。除基本转换外,八进制(以8为基)和十六进制(以16为基)在计算机科学中也有重要应用,它们与二进制之间有简便的转换关系。
数值编码整数编码计算机中整数表示采用多种方式,包括原码、反码和补码。其中补码是最常用的表示法,它使加减运算统一处理,简化了硬件设计。无符号整数:全部位用于表示数值大小带符号整数:最高位作为符号位,0表示正数,1表示负数补码表示:负数表示为其绝对值的补码,便于计算机处理浮点数表示浮点数采用科学
文档评论(0)